Notebook No.121, 14 September 1845-25 September 1845
Item — Box Lyell-temp-box 5: Series Coll-203/A1
Identifier: Coll-203/A1/121
Scope and Contents
This notebook contains a record of Charles and Mary Lyell’s visit to the United States of America, from the end of the voyage on RMS Britannia and their arrival in Boston, to the beginning of their travels throughout parts of New England. The Lyells travel from Boston, Massachusetts to Lynn, Salem, Wenham Lake to New Hampshire, Portsmouth and the White Mountains finally to Maine, Kennebeck [sic Kennebec] River, Gardiner and Portland.

Notebook No.127, 13 December 1845 - 23 December 1845
Item — Box Lyell-temp-box 5: Series Coll-203/A1
Identifier: Coll-203/A1/127
Scope and Contents
This notebook contains Charles Lyell’s notes from December 13, 1845 to December 24th, 1845 while traveling through Washington, D.C., Richmond, Virginia, Wilmington, North Carolina, and en route to Charleston, South Carolina. The index is located in the back of the notebook on pages 115 and seven unumbered pages. Notes are in pencil and ink and include field sketches. Notebook No.150, February 1847- March 1847
Item — Box Lyell-temp-box 6: Series Coll-203/A1
Identifier: Coll-203/A1/150
Scope and Contents
This black leather notebook was written whilst Lyell was in London, at 11 Harley Street and starts with memoranda, then a list of 'scientific visitors'. Written in London in the years between his travels in America, this notebook considers giraffe and bony fossil fish, but in particular focuses on the work of William, Ellery Channing (April 7, 1780 – October 2, 1842), Unitarian preacher, and on race, slavery and religion.
